Moin Caesar,
dazu gehört dann auch noch die Freigabe des Objektes:
Delphi-Quellcode:
procedure TForm1.Button2Click(Sender: TObject);
var Obj1: TObjekt1;
begin
Obj1:=TObjekt1.Create; // Objekt erzeugen
try
// Mit dem Objekt arbeiten
Obj1.WriteTyp('TEST');
showmessage(Obj1.GetTyp);
finally
// Und wieder freigeben, wenn es nicht mehr benötigt wird
FreeAndNil(Obj1);
end;
end;
try/finally soll sicherstellen, dass das Objekt wieder freigegeben wird, selbst wenn im Try-Abschnitt ein Fehler (
Exception) auftritt.